Falaknuma Kali Mandir is a revered Hindu temple located in the historic area of Falaknuma, Hyderabad. Dedicated to Goddess Kali, the temple attracts devotees from across the city and neighboring regions who come to seek blessings and participate in religious ceremonies. Known for its serene atmosphere, intricate architecture, and vibrant spiritual activities, Falaknuma Kali Mandir serves as both a center of worship and a cultural landmark. The temple holds special significance during festivals and auspicious occasions, making it an important destination for devotees and tourists alike who wish to experience traditional rituals and the spiritual energy of the region.

Religious Practices and Rituals
Falaknuma Kali Mandir is known for its vibrant religious practices and rituals that are performed daily. Devotees participate in prayers, aarti ceremonies, and special rituals dedicated to Goddess Kali. The temple also hosts chanting sessions and devotional music, creating a spiritually uplifting environment. Special attention is given to traditional festivals such as Kali Puja and Navratri, during which the temple is beautifully decorated, and elaborate rituals are performed. Devotees believe that participating in these ceremonies brings spiritual merit, blessings, and protection from the Goddess.
Festivals Celebrated
The temple celebrates several major Hindu festivals with great enthusiasm and devotion. Some of the key festivals observed at Falaknuma Kali Mandir include
- Kali PujaA grand celebration dedicated to Goddess Kali, attracting large gatherings of devotees.
- NavratriNine nights of prayer, fasting, and cultural events honoring different forms of the Goddess.
- DiwaliThe festival of lights is observed with special prayers and illumination of the temple premises.
- Maha ShivaratriDevotees participate in night-long prayers and rituals seeking divine blessings.
- Local community eventsVarious religious and cultural programs that strengthen community bonds.
These festivals bring the local community together, highlighting the cultural and spiritual significance of the temple in daily life.

Tips for Visiting Falaknuma Kali Mandir
For those planning a visit to Falaknuma Kali Mandir, it is helpful to keep a few tips in mind to ensure a respectful and fulfilling experience
- Dress modestly and in accordance with traditional customs to show respect for the temple.
- Observe temple etiquette, such as removing shoes before entering sacred areas.
- Participate quietly and respectfully during rituals, following the guidance of temple authorities.
- Visit during festival times to witness the temple’s vibrant celebrations and cultural events.
- Plan visits early in the day if possible, as festivals and special occasions can attract large crowds.
